How to wear them

A chino is the easiest smart-casual trouser to own. Wear it with a heavyweight tee and sneakers for everyday, or a tailored polo and suede loafers for the office. The tonal shades are easy to build around; layer a knit or overshirt as it cools.

Care

Exact care is listed on every product page. As a rule: machine wash cool with like colours, reshape and hang or tumble on low, and use a warm iron if you want a sharper line. See the size guide and care guide for more.
